Your role: We are looking for a Business Analyst Intern who will be involved in different projects aimed at enhancing the power of one of each distribution channel (Retail, Wholesale and E-commerce) with a focus on a specific regional market. You will have the opportunity to collaborate with different teams like Procurement, Brand Management, Product, Go-To-Market, as well as getting exposure to other areas of the business. Main responsibilities: Run weekly and monthly analysis on specific business areas; Create insightful reports of your analysis to present to your manager and your team; You will support your team with the identification of new business opportunities, and you will work on planning activities for specific market projects; Definition of a strategic KPI’s dashboard, in order to monitoring the efficiency of commercial operations in specific areas.
